The Archaeological Museum of Alicante (MARQ) is an essential stop for anyone fascinated by the region's ancient history. This award-winning museum boasts a stunning collection of archaeological finds, ranging from prehistoric artifacts to Roman and Iberian relics. The museumโ€™s modern design and interactive exhibits make it an educational yet engaging experience for visitors of all ages. Located in the heart of Alicante, it offers a captivating journey through time, providing insight into the regionโ€™s historical significance. With its diverse collections and immersive displays, the Archaeological Museum is not only a top attraction but a true cultural hub. Whether you're a history buff or simply curious about the ancient civilizations that shaped Alicante, this museum provides an unforgettable glimpse into the past, making it a must-see destination for anyone visiting the city.

Alicante, located on Spainโ€™s Costa Blanca, is known for its stunning beaches and vibrant nightlife. The city is rich in history, with landmarks like the Santa Bรกrbara Castle, offering panoramic views of the city and coastline. Alicante is also home to the famous Explanada de Espaรฑa, a beautiful palm-lined promenade. With a warm Mediterranean climate, the city is a great destination year-round, offering a mix of culture, history, and relaxation.
